The article offers some observations on the drafts for speeches on Russian literature, read in the 1910s — 1920s by Alexei Alekseevich Zolotarev (Russian State Archive of Literature and Arts, collection 218, inventory list 1, item 44). These materials do not only clarify our understanding of Zolotarev’s educational activities, but also contain vivid and significant evidence of the peculiarities of the reception of classics in new historical circumstances. It is, for instance, the establishing of the tradition to celebrate the anniversaries of Pushkin’s death; the fact that in his speeches on Pushkin Zolotarev directly compares the twenties of the XIX and XX centuries; the fact that Zolotarev recognizes the ability to be ‘in motion’ as the most important feature of Pushkin’s work and personality; the recognition of the special significance of the year 1924 in Pushkin’s evolution; the choice of Pushkin’s most important lyrical texts that is specific to the 20th century (among these texts is, for instance, “Pod nebom golubym strany svoei rodnoi” (“Under the blue sky of her native country…”). Of significant interest is also, in particular, the speech plan for the fifth anniversary of A.A. Blok’s death, where Zolotarev calls him “the Prophet of the Third Testament”: for Zolotarev as the poet’s younger contemporary, therefore, the connection of Blok’s work with the religious ideas of Merezhkovsky seemed obvious.
